Shuifa Energas Gas Co Ltd (603318) has a Tangible Net Worth Ratio of 35.2% as of September 2025. This metric is calculated by deducting intangible assets (CN¥1.19 Billion) from net assets (CN¥1.83 Billion) and expressing it as a percentage of total net assets. A higher ratio means that more of the company's equity is backed by tangible, balance-sheet-verifiable assets rather than goodwill, patents, or brand value. Annual Tangible Net Worth Ratio for Shuifa Energas Gas Co Ltd (2011–2024)

The table below presents the year-by-year Tangible Net Worth Ratio for Shuifa Energas Gas Co Ltd from 2011 to 2024, covering 14 annual filings. Each row shows net assets, intangible assets, total assets, the tangible net worth ratio, and the change in percentage points versus the prior year. Year Tangible NW Ratio Net Assets (CNY) Intangible Assets Total Assets Change (pp)
2024 95.9% CN¥1.84 Billion CN¥75.69 Million CN¥4.22 Billion ▼ -0.3 pp
2023 96.1% CN¥1.95 Billion CN¥75.12 Million CN¥4.56 Billion ▲ +0.1 pp
2022 96.0% CN¥1.81 Billion CN¥71.98 Million CN¥4.35 Billion ▼ -2.2 pp
2021 98.3% CN¥1.49 Billion CN¥25.99 Million CN¥2.98 Billion ▲ +0.1 pp
2020 98.1% CN¥1.43 Billion CN¥26.82 Million CN¥3.03 Billion ▲ +0.7 pp
2019 97.5% CN¥904.58 Million CN¥23.04 Million CN¥1.65 Billion ▼ -0.2 pp
2018 97.7% CN¥1.02 Billion CN¥23.61 Million CN¥2.12 Billion ▲ +0.1 pp
2017 97.6% CN¥1.02 Billion CN¥24.18 Million CN¥1.82 Billion ▲ +3.3 pp
2016 94.3% CN¥464.35 Million CN¥26.35 Million CN¥1.11 Billion ▼ -1.5 pp
2015 95.8% CN¥471.14 Million CN¥19.85 Million CN¥952.49 Million ▲ +3.0 pp
2014 92.8% CN¥287.10 Million CN¥20.63 Million CN¥657.06 Million ▲ +0.9 pp
2013 91.9% CN¥257.43 Million CN¥20.94 Million CN¥566.32 Million ▲ +1.8 pp
2012 90.1% CN¥206.97 Million CN¥20.58 Million CN¥490.04 Million ▲ +2.6 pp
2011 87.4% CN¥160.73 Million CN¥20.20 Million CN¥321.37 Million
pp = percentage points
